Seoul
View from the Seoul Tower in Nam San Park.

I must have spent all my bad humour in Taipei because I really enjoyed Seoul. It is also a big busy Asiatic city but I found the people more relaxed and friendly even though they certainly work as hard as the Taiwanese.

Perceptions are very subjective. Maybe it depends on the people you meet. Anyway, I got into Seoul in the evening, took a city bus to the Koreana Hotel and walked to the Daewon Inn where I got a "room" for 10 000 Won (12.50 $US).

This was my "room" in the traditional Korean Daewon Inn. It was literally a cupboard in the wall with just enough space for a mattress and cupboard doors that you can close and lock from the inside at night. It was a very novel and interesting arrangement for me.

There were a dozen such cubicles in the Daewon Inn. They were raised about 50 cm from the floor by flues through which the hot gasses from a central furnace were circulated to keep them warm in the winter. A most rational arrangement to save fuel.

My "room" was interesting but the major feature of the Daewon Inn was its friendly owner, sitting next to me in the red jacket, who made us all feel at home and the fine bunch of backpackers that were staying there. We had a ball...


Better still, I got in touch with Kelly whom I had met in Vietnam a month earlier and we had a great time together. Here, we are having Beef & Brew at a popular night spot with some of the others from the Daewon Inn. That's Kelly, pulling her tongue at me!


Seoul is big, modern and busy but it takes good care of its numerous historical sites and it has not lost its soul to the pursuit of the almighty dollar like Taipei.

The Toksu Palace is just a short ways north of the South Gate on Taepyongro Road. The big building on the right looks like the Koreana Hotel near the Daewon Inn.


North of the Koreana hotel is the National Museum which is definitely worth a visit.


Initially built in 1392, the Kyongbok Palace was burnt down during the Japanese invasion of 1592 and left in ruins until it was rebuilt in 1867 to become the residence of the 26th king.


South of Seoul is the very interesting Korean Folk Village Showing examples of various traditional architectural styles.


I enjoyed Seoul and hope to return someday. After a week, I moved on to Tokyo.
